Lines Matching refs:vnode
47 struct afs_vnode *vnode = AFS_FS_I(inode); in afs_xattr_get_acl() local
56 key = afs_request_key(vnode->volume->cell); in afs_xattr_get_acl()
63 if (afs_begin_vnode_operation(&fc, vnode, key, true)) { in afs_xattr_get_acl()
64 afs_dataversion_t data_version = vnode->status.data_version; in afs_xattr_get_acl()
67 fc.cb_break = afs_calc_vnode_cb_break(vnode); in afs_xattr_get_acl()
71 afs_check_for_remote_deletion(&fc, fc.vnode); in afs_xattr_get_acl()
72 afs_vnode_commit_status(&fc, vnode, fc.cb_break, in afs_xattr_get_acl()
105 struct afs_vnode *vnode = AFS_FS_I(inode); in afs_xattr_set_acl() local
121 key = afs_request_key(vnode->volume->cell); in afs_xattr_set_acl()
131 if (afs_begin_vnode_operation(&fc, vnode, key, true)) { in afs_xattr_set_acl()
132 afs_dataversion_t data_version = vnode->status.data_version; in afs_xattr_set_acl()
135 fc.cb_break = afs_calc_vnode_cb_break(vnode); in afs_xattr_set_acl()
139 afs_check_for_remote_deletion(&fc, fc.vnode); in afs_xattr_set_acl()
140 afs_vnode_commit_status(&fc, vnode, fc.cb_break, in afs_xattr_set_acl()
170 struct afs_vnode *vnode = AFS_FS_I(inode); in afs_xattr_get_yfs() local
200 key = afs_request_key(vnode->volume->cell); in afs_xattr_get_yfs()
207 if (afs_begin_vnode_operation(&fc, vnode, key, true)) { in afs_xattr_get_yfs()
208 afs_dataversion_t data_version = vnode->status.data_version; in afs_xattr_get_yfs()
211 fc.cb_break = afs_calc_vnode_cb_break(vnode); in afs_xattr_get_yfs()
215 afs_check_for_remote_deletion(&fc, fc.vnode); in afs_xattr_get_yfs()
216 afs_vnode_commit_status(&fc, vnode, fc.cb_break, in afs_xattr_get_yfs()
275 struct afs_vnode *vnode = AFS_FS_I(inode); in afs_xattr_set_yfs() local
295 key = afs_request_key(vnode->volume->cell); in afs_xattr_set_yfs()
302 if (afs_begin_vnode_operation(&fc, vnode, key, true)) { in afs_xattr_set_yfs()
303 afs_dataversion_t data_version = vnode->status.data_version; in afs_xattr_set_yfs()
306 fc.cb_break = afs_calc_vnode_cb_break(vnode); in afs_xattr_set_yfs()
310 afs_check_for_remote_deletion(&fc, fc.vnode); in afs_xattr_set_yfs()
311 afs_vnode_commit_status(&fc, vnode, fc.cb_break, in afs_xattr_set_yfs()
339 struct afs_vnode *vnode = AFS_FS_I(inode); in afs_xattr_get_cell() local
340 struct afs_cell *cell = vnode->volume->cell; in afs_xattr_get_cell()
366 struct afs_vnode *vnode = AFS_FS_I(inode); in afs_xattr_get_fid() local
373 len = sprintf(text, "%llx:", vnode->fid.vid); in afs_xattr_get_fid()
374 if (vnode->fid.vnode_hi) in afs_xattr_get_fid()
376 vnode->fid.vnode_hi, vnode->fid.vnode); in afs_xattr_get_fid()
378 len += sprintf(text + len, "%llx", vnode->fid.vnode); in afs_xattr_get_fid()
379 len += sprintf(text + len, ":%x", vnode->fid.unique); in afs_xattr_get_fid()
402 struct afs_vnode *vnode = AFS_FS_I(inode); in afs_xattr_get_volume() local
403 const char *volname = vnode->volume->name; in afs_xattr_get_volume()